Understanding Ultrasonic Flow Meters


Ultrasonic flow meters operate on the principle of measuring the time it takes for an ultrasonic pulse to travel from one transducer to another, both aligned with the direction of the flowing fluid, and then back again. By utilizing the difference in transit times between upstream and downstream pulses, these devices calculate the velocity of the fluid. This velocity data, combined with the cross-sectional area of the pipe, enables the flow rate to be accurately determined, all without obstructing the flow or causing pressure drops.


Advantages of Ultrasonic Flow Meters

1. Non-Intrusive Measurement: Unlike traditional flow meters that require cutting into pipes or using invasive methods, ultrasonic flow meters clamp onto the exterior of the pipe. This non-intrusive nature eliminates the risk of leaks and contamination, making them ideal for sensitive applications like pharmaceutical manufacturing or food processing.

2. High Accuracy: Ultrasonic flow meters offer exceptional accuracy, even in applications involving turbulent or irregular flow patterns. This accuracy is maintained over a wide range of flow rates and viscosities, ensuring reliable measurements under various conditions.

3. Low Maintenance: With no moving parts to wear out, ultrasonic flow meters require minimal maintenance, reducing downtime and operational costs. This feature makes them highly cost-effective in the long run.

4. Versatility: Ultrasonic flow meters can be used for a wide range of fluids, including water, chemicals, oils, and gases. Their adaptability makes them suitable for diverse industries, from wastewater treatment plants to oil refineries.

5. Data Logging and Connectivity: Modern ultrasonic flow meters come equipped with advanced features such as data logging, remote monitoring, and connectivity options. This enables real-time tracking of flow data and integration with control systems, enhancing overall process efficiency.


Applications of Ultrasonic Flow Meters

1. Water Management: Ultrasonic flow meters are extensively used in water treatment plants, helping monitor and optimize water distribution networks. They play a crucial role in ensuring a sustainable supply of clean water to communities.

2. Industrial Processes: In industries like chemical manufacturing, petrochemicals, and food and beverage production, accurate measurement of fluid flow is essential. Ultrasonic flow meters provide reliable data, contributing to efficient production processes and quality control.

3. Energy Management: Ultrasonic flow meters are employed in energy management systems to measure the flow of chilled water, hot water, and other fluids used in heating, ventilation, and air conditioning (HVAC) systems. Optimizing these flows leads to energy savings and reduced operational costs.

4. Oil and Gas: In the oil and gas industry, where the accurate measurement of hydrocarbon fluids is critical for custody transfer and fiscal purposes, ultrasonic flow meters are favored for their precision and reliability.
